Універсальний огляд CDN

Зміст:

Anonim

Універсальний CDN (UCDN) - це мережа доставки вмісту (CDN), що належить XBT Holding, групі, до якої входять компанії, такі як Webzilla, Root та Servers.com.

Мережа трохи невелика - всього 26 місць: 12 у Північній Америці, 6 у Європі, 5 у Азії та по одній у Африці, Австралії та Південній Америці. Але компанія заявляє, що вони "стратегічно розміщені в районах з високим попитом" і "прискорені маршрутизацією Anycast і серверами на 100% SSD".

Послуга кешує всі звичайні типи статичних файлів і забезпечує якісне відтворення відео з підтримкою потокового потокового передавання HTTP та MPEG-DASH ('Динамічне адаптивне потокове передавання через HTTP').

  • Хочете спробувати Universal CDN? Перевірте веб-сайт тут

Підтримка HTTP / 2 покращує безпеку та додатково пришвидшує роботу вашого сайту. Ви можете скористатися ним відразу без додаткової плати за допомогою безкоштовного спільного SSL UCDN, створити безкоштовний сертифікат Let's Encrypt або налаштувати його вже наявним.

Підтримка Origin push дозволяє завантажувати великі файли (> 10 МБ) безпосередньо на CDN, тобто вам не потрібно керувати ними або розміщувати їх самостійно. Існує доступ до FTP та RSYNC до зон push, і ви можете визначити власну політику кешування, встановивши заголовок кешування кешу.

Потужні функції контролю доступу дозволяють блокувати вміст за країною, IP-адресою, рефералом (захист гарячих посилань), маркерами безпеки тощо.

Ви можете очистити вміст за URL-адресою через веб-інтерфейс або за допомогою сервісного API.

Ви можете в будь-який час відстежувати ефективність сайту та кешу за допомогою основних звітів UCDN про використання смуги пропускання, обсяг трафіку, запити за сайтами, коди стану тощо.

Натрапляйте на будь-які проблеми, і ви можете звернутися на сайт підтримки, але тут так мало деталей, що навряд чи це допоможе. На щастя, також доступна підтримка електронною поштою, і наше тестове запитання отримало привітну та корисну відповідь протягом декількох годин.

Ціноутворення

UCDN коштує від крихітних $ 0,008 за ГБ для своїх Північноамериканських та європейських PoP, що є незначною частиною того, що ви заплатите більшістю конкуренції. Швидко бере 0,12 дол. США; Google Cloud CDN становить 0,08 дол .; KeyCDN просить 0,04 дол. США; навіть StackPath має чудовий початковий план, який коштує 10 доларів на місяць за 1 ТБ трафіку (це 0,01 долара за ГБ.)

На жаль, веб-сайт не розкриває жодних витрат для інших регіонів, а просто пропонує "запитати пропозицію", якщо вам цікаво. Але навіть якщо інші ПП в десять разів перевищують ціну в Північній Америці (що дуже, дуже малоймовірно), вони все одно будуть дешевшими, ніж багато конкурентів.

Хмарне сховище доступне за 1 долар за 20 ГБ на місяць, ще одна дуже низька ціна, а безкоштовні сертифікати Let's Encrypt SSL доступні, якщо вони вам потрібні.

Нам добре звучить, але якщо ви не переконані, компанія пропонує 10 доларів США безкоштовно, щоб спробувати. Це може виглядати трохи скупо, коли Microsoft Azure віддає 200 доларів, але ціни на UCDN настільки низькі, що становить близько 1,25 ТБ трафіку в ЄС та Північній Америці, достатньо для проведення інтенсивних тестів продуктивності навіть на найбільших сайтах.

Налаштування

Інформаційна панель UCDN добре продумана, і всі основні засоби звітності та управління CDN доступні з лівої бічної панелі. Кожна група функцій чітко названа - статистика, SSL, файли очищення - і якщо ви коли-небудь використовували інший CDN, ви одразу почуватиметесь як вдома.

Цей чіткий і простий підхід продовжився, коли ми створили свою першу зону. Веб-сайт запитав розташування наших файлів, представив нам три варіанти (сегмент S3, власне сховище UCDN або наш власний домен) і представив різні варіанти конфігурації.

Інтерфейс описує деякі ключові області, використовуючи просту мову, а не жаргон, що корисно для початківців. Замість того, щоб запитувати ваше "походження" і сподіватися, що ви зрозуміли, наприклад, UCDN просто відобразив підказку "Мої файли знаходяться на …" і показав приклад URL-адреси.

Ми також можемо вказати джерело резервного копіювання, ім'я користувача та паролі (для джерел, які вимагають автентифікації), альтернативні імена доменів CNAME (cdn.mydomain.com) та чи потрібно нам використовувати SSL. Для пояснення кожного моменту є невеликі ілюстрації, і підказки доступні, якщо вони вам потрібні.

Опрацюйте основи налаштування, і ви зможете налаштувати інші варіанти. Наприклад, вкладка «Обмежений доступ» дозволяє блокувати доступ за країною, використовуючи секретний ключ для створення захищених URL-адрес із вбудованим часом закінчення терміну дії, або обмежуючи доступ рефералу, щоб запобігти несанкціонованим сайтам, які гаряче посилають ваш вміст.

Існує можливість обмежити швидкість завантаження до загальної швидкості або за допомогою маркера безпеки (захищені URL-адреси можуть мати власну швидкість завантаження).

Ви можете перенаправляти різні помилки HTTP - 402, 403, 404, 405, 500, 502 - на їх власну користувацьку URL-адресу.

Інші налаштування включають визначення часу закінчення терміну дії кешу, встановлення користувацького протоколу походження або вибір використання SSL за допомогою безкоштовного спільного SSL, приватного Let's Encrypt або власного сертифіката. Хоча це хороша новина, ви не завжди отримуєте контроль, який ви побачите у інших постачальників. Наприклад, після встановлення сертифіката Let's Encrypt ви не можете вилучити або вимкнути його з інформаційної панелі - вам потрібно звернутися в службу підтримки, яка зробить це за вас.

В іншому інструмент "Очистити файли" дозволяє видалити певні файли з кешу. Зручно (і незвично) ви можете завантажити текстовий файл із переліком URL-адрес, які будуть визнані недійсними.

Крім того, є можливість створити зони зберігання для вмісту вашого вмісту. Це не може бути набагато простіше: введіть ім’я, виберіть регіон, де буде знаходитися магазин, і вам нададуть деталі FTP. Завантажте туди свої файли, і ви можете звернутися до цього магазину, а не до свого джерела. Решта служби працює точно так само.

UCDN не має стільки налаштувань і налаштувань, скільки деякі просунуті служби. Тут немає контролю над стисненням, немає вибору щодо того, як ви обробляєте URL-адреси з налаштуваннями запитів, немає додавання та видалення заголовків HTTP. Немає розумної оптимізації зображень і брандмауера веб-додатків.

Незважаючи на те, що інформаційна панель робить хорошу роботу, щоб полегшити новачкам створення перших налаштувань CDN, це може набагато ускладнити. Це неминуче, всі CDN вимагають певних технічних знань, але на веб-сайті підтримки немає такої глибини або деталей, які вам знадобляться для повного розуміння послуги. І коли на сторінці «Останні статті» перелічено лише три доповнення за попередній рік, це говорить про те, що це скоро не зміниться.

Тим не менш, консоль досить добре охоплює основи і йде трохи далі в інших місцях, і якщо ваш проект простий, це може бути все, що вам потрібно.

Продуктивність

Завжди важко дати будь-який корисний показник ефективності CDN, оскільки тут задіяно дуже багато змінних. Тип і розмір файлів, які ви кешуєте, веб-програми, які ви використовуєте, географічний розподіл відвідувачів - усі ці фактори вплинуть на те, що вам потрібно від служби.

Зазвичай ми повертаємося до такого простого показника, як час відгуку CDN, але тут це неможливо. Продуктивність універсального CDN не охоплюється CDNPerf.com, Citrix або будь-ким іншим, кого ми могли знайти.

Тоді неможливо бути впевненим, наскільки добре буде працювати UCDN, але той факт, що компанія надає вам до 1,25 ТБ трафіку для реєстрації, свідчить про те, що ви впевнені, що будете задоволені. Якщо вам здається, що послуга вам підходить, відкрийте безкоштовний рахунок і спробуйте його для себе.

Остаточний вердикт

Універсальний CDN не має потужності великих гравців, але це не дивно, коли це лише 10% від ціни. Це пристойний надбюджетний CDN, однак, досить простий у налаштуванні та з деякими зручними бонусними функціями. Варто подивитися на прості сайти, де ціна є головним пріоритетом.

  • Ми також виділили найкращі CDN